I've always thought of those bars as having several meanings, or,
rather, invoking several images. Some of it may seem strange...
First, bars of music.
Second, bars of a cage - with the Kingpan as the cat, focused and aloof
("purring, all claws for now withdrawn") and Edith as the bird --
beating frantically, blindly against the bars trying to get away. They
stare eye to eye like predator to prey - the predator not wanting to
look away because she might escape and the prey not wanting to miss the
first strike.
Last and a bit less literal, the bars in her head are, really, only in
her head. She's not trapped but she thinks she is.
